Shooting Survivor Claims ALIVE Training Course Saved Her Life
Murrieta, CA - Route 91 Harvest Festival shooting survivor claims that the ALIVE active shooter survival training course that she had recently taken at her workplace is the reason she is alive today. Festival-goer, Liz, recalls the horrific evening where she and her boyfriend were enjoying the country music festival when the sound of gunshots created an atmosphere of panic all around.
Liz describes the situation as one where many people around her were stricken with fear, unable to move and several were forming dogpiles on the ground. In a moment of stress, she remembered the ALIVE Active Shooter Survival Training workshop that her previous employer had required her to participate in years before.
At that moment, she remembered the words of MPS Security owner and class instructor, Michael Julian, "A moving target is harder to hit than a still one." While all around her festival-goers were stricken with fear, Liz says she recalled information she had stored in her mind years prior and never thought about again, until that very moment. The moment she says saved her life.
"I told my boyfriend, 'We need to run. We cannot stay here. When he stops to reload this next time I am running!' He was hesitant at first and I think he could tell that I was running either way. And so he grabbed my hand and we ran as fast as we could, stayed low, stopped and hid while shots were fired, and sprinted in between."
Once arrived safely back to her hotel, she felt the need to contact Michael Julian to thank him for what she had learned in the class. In her email, she wrote, "I truly believe taking the ALIVE training is the reason why I made the decision to run without any hesitation, which was what ultimately saved us. Had we stayed there we may have gotten shot, had we hesitated longer, then we could have been trampled. I know I'm just one of many that have had your training course, but I did want to let you know that the reason I am alive is because of what I learned from you."

A.L.I.V.E. STANDS FOR:
Assess
Assess the situation quickly
Leave
Leave the area if you can
Impede
Impede the shooter
Violence
Violence may be necessary
Expose
Expose your position carefully for safety

MICHAEL JULIAN
Creator of A.L.I.V.E.
A.L.I.V.E., which stands for Assess, Leave, Impede, Violence, and Expose, was created in 2014 when Michael began teaching his Active Shooter Survival philosophy throughout the United States. His book on the subject, 10 Minutes to Live: Surviving an Active Shooter Using A.L.I.V.E. was published in 2017 and the online version of the A.L.I.V.E. Training Program was launched in 2019 and is now part of the corporate security training program for companies throughout the world.
